Electrical Design in EPLAN & AutoCAD
Duke Control Systems provides electrical design for automation projects across automotive, advanced manufacturing, FMCG, process industry, logistics, and general industry. We produce clear, buildable electrical documentation using EPLAN and AutoCAD for new systems, upgrades, and brownfield environments.
Our designs support the full lifecycle of an automation system — from panel build and installation through commissioning, operation, and long-term maintenance.
What We Deliver
- Electrical schematics and wiring diagrams (EPLAN / AutoCAD)
- Control panel and junction box design
- I/O schedules and network architecture
- Loop drawings and field instrumentation schedules
- Bill of materials and parts lists
